FINANCIAL STANDING SCOTTISH NATIONAL
OF FANLING HUNT AND RACE
CLUB BUT FEWER PEOPLE HUNTING
"Speaking generally on the position there is no doubt that the Club ki, financially much better off than at any time in its history, but, on the other hand, as appears from the subscriptions to the Drag Hounds, there have been fewer people" hunting than of recent years,” remarked Mr. M. M. Watson presenting the report at the an- nual general meeting of the Fanling Bunt and Race Club held in the Board Room of Messrs. Jardine. Matheson and Company, Ltd.; yesterday afternoon.

Keen Contest Anticipated In St. Andrew's Stakes
BF "LAST QUARTER"
APPROPRIATELY ENOUGH, THE TWELFTH EXTRA RACE MEET- ING OF THE RK. JOCKEY CLUB will be run of tomorrow, Si Andrew's Day, at Happy Valley, when the main event of the pro- gramme will be The St. Andrew's Stakes over one and a half mile, with a trophy for the winning since.
+
The weather shows distinct promise of a beautiful sunny after- rgon and the proceedings will undoubtedly be enlivened, by the mar; tal strains of the bar-pipes and the rendering of popular Scottish airs by the regimental band.
